Best Structure for a Goodwill Sales Associate Resume
Creating a standout resume for a Goodwill Sales Associate position is all about highlighting your unique skills and experiences that fit into the retail environment. This job revolves around customer service, teamwork, and a commitment to the mission of Goodwill. So let’s break down the best structure for an effective resume!
1. Contact Information
Your resume’s journey begins with your contact info! Make sure this part is easy to find and read. Here’s what you should include:
- Full Name
- Phone Number
- Email Address
- LinkedIn Profile (if applicable)
- Physical Address (optional)
2. Resume Summary or Objective
This section is your chance to make a strong first impression. A summary is more common for experienced candidates, while an objective is great for those just starting their careers. Choose based on your experience level:
Summary | Objective |
---|---|
“Dedicated and friendly retail associate with over 3 years of experience in customer service. Passionate about helping others and committed to promoting Goodwill’s mission.” | “Enthusiastic job seeker eager to leverage strong communication skills in a Goodwill Sales Associate position. Ready to contribute to a team-oriented environment.” |
3. Skills Section
Here, you can quickly showcase what you bring to the table. Aim for a mix of hard and soft skills relevant to the Goodwill Sales Associate role:
- Customer Service Excellence
- Team Collaboration
- Cash Handling & Register Operation
- Effective Communication
- Inventory Management
- Problem Solving
4. Work Experience
This is where you can shine! List your work experience in reverse chronological order. Start with your most recent job and work backward. For each position, include:
- Job Title
- Company Name
- Location (City, State)
- Dates of Employment
- Key Responsibilities and Achievements (use bullet points for clarity)
Here’s an example:
Sales Associate
Goodwill Industries, Anytown, USA
June 2020 – Present
- Provided top-notch customer service, assisting over 50 patrons daily.
- Contributed to sales growth, achieving a 10% increase in revenue during the holiday season.
- Managed cash register operations, ensuring accurate cash handling and reporting.
5. Education
While education might not be the most critical part for a Goodwill Sales Associate role, it’s still good to include it. Here’s how you can format it:
- Degree Earned
- School Name
- Graduation Date (or expected graduation date if you’re still in school)
Example:
High School Diploma
Anytown High School, Anytown, USA
Graduated May 2023
6. Additional Sections (Optional)
Depending on your background and experience, you can add extra sections to make your resume really pop. Some options include:
- Certifications (e.g., CPR, First Aid)
- Volunteer Work (especially if it relates to Goodwill’s mission)
- Languages (if you speak more than one)
Just remember, the goal is to make your resume easy to read and showcase why you’re the best fit for the position. Tailor your sections according to your unique experiences, and you’ll be well on your way to landing that Goodwill Sales Associate job!

What are the key components of a Goodwill Sales Associate resume?
A Goodwill Sales Associate resume should include several essential components. First, the contact information should be prominently displayed at the top. This section includes the candidate’s full name, phone number, email address, and optionally, a LinkedIn profile. Next, the objective statement should clearly summarize the applicant’s career goals and highlight relevant experience. The work experience section should detail previous employment, focusing on retail roles or customer service positions relevant to Goodwill’s mission. Each entry should list job titles, dates of employment, and key responsibilities. Furthermore, the skills section should showcase both hard and soft skills, such as communication, teamwork, and cash handling. Finally, the education background may include high school diplomas or relevant certifications. Including achievements or volunteer experiences can further enhance the resume.
How can a Goodwill Sales Associate highlight their skills on their resume?
A Goodwill Sales Associate can effectively highlight their skills by using a dedicated skills section. This section should feature a mix of relevant hard skills and soft skills. Hard skills may include point-of-sale (POS) system proficiency, inventory management, and cash handling capabilities. Soft skills can encompass strong communication, empathy, teamwork, and problem-solving abilities. Candidates should provide specific examples from previous roles where these skills were applied. For instance, demonstrating the ability to assist customers, resolve issues, or work collaboratively with team members can showcase interpersonal skills. Additionally, using action verbs in descriptions can emphasize the candidate’s active contributions and achievements. Tailoring skills to align with the job description can further enhance their appeal to hiring managers.
What experience should a Goodwill Sales Associate include in their resume?
A Goodwill Sales Associate should include relevant work experience that aligns with the responsibilities of the position. Previous retail experience is particularly valuable, as it provides insight into customer service and sales operations. Candidates can highlight roles where they assisted customers, managed inventory, processed transactions, or maintained store organization. Volunteer experiences, especially those connected to charitable activities, should also be incorporated. This helps to demonstrate commitment to community service, which is central to Goodwill’s mission. Achievements in past roles, such as exceeding sales targets or implementing efficient processes, should be quantified when possible. By presenting a clear and concise summary of relevant experiences, the candidate helps potential employers understand their qualifications for the role.
How should a Goodwill Sales Associate format their resume for maximum impact?
A Goodwill Sales Associate should format their resume for clarity and easy readability. First, using a clean and professional design is crucial. Candidates should choose a standard font size and style, like Arial or Calibri, ensuring consistency throughout the document. A reverse chronological format is recommended, listing the most recent experience at the top, followed by prior roles. The use of clear headings and bullet points can help to organize information effectively. Additionally, whitespace should be utilized to avoid clutter and enhance readability. Each section should be succinctly presented, ensuring that critical details stand out. Finally, candidates should proofread the document for grammar and spelling errors, as a polished resume reflects professionalism and attention to detail.
